Description

General part information

LTC1522 Series

The LTC1522 is a micropower charge pump DC/DC converter that produces a regulated 5V output from a 2.7V to 5V input supply. Extremely low supply current (6µA typical with no load, <1µA in shutdown) and low external parts count (one 0.22µF flying capacitor and two 10µF capacitors at VINand VOUT) make the LTC1522 ideally suited for small, light load battery-powered applications. Typical efficiency (VIN= 3V) exceeds 75% with load currents between 50µA and 20mA. Modulating the SHDN pin keeps the typical efficiency above 75% with load currents all the way down to 10µA.The LTC1522 has thermal shutdown and can survive a continuous short from VOUTto GND. In shutdown the load is disconnected from VIN. The part is available in 8-pin MSOP and SO packages. The LTC1522 is pin compatible with the LTC1516 in applications where VIN≥ 2.7V and IOUT≤ 20mA.ApplicationsSIM Interface Supplies for GSM Cellular TelephonesLi-Ion Battery Backup SuppliesLocal 3V to 5V ConversionSmart Card ReadersPCMCIA Local 5V Supplies
